Iris Bay

Iris Bay is a 170 meter high skyscraper currently under construction in the Business Bay area in Dubai, UAE. Designed by Atkins Design Studio, the 32 story tower is an egg-shaped form with two identical double curved pixelated shells. Majunga Tower

Majunga Tower was designed by Jean-Paul Viguier et Associe for La Defense in Paris, France. It is an office tower designed in 2006 with 69,500 square meters of net usable floorspace, and is scheduled for completion in 2013. The sleek lines of Majunga are…
